Kiara expresses gratitude to Saudi director Mohd Al Turki for her Cannes Women in Cinema honor

Mumbai, 22 May Bollywood actress Kiara Advani praised director Mohammed Al Turki for honoring her as an honoree at the Red Sea Film Foundation’s Women in Cinema gala dinner during the 77th Film Festival being held at the French Riviera.

On Wednesday, Kiara uploaded images that Al Turki had shared on Instagram stories.

“Thank you, @moalturki, for having me as an honoree and congratulations on all the great work you are doing,” she said in her message to the director.

Women from all around the world were honored at the dinner extravaganza for their accomplishments and hard work on and off television. Alongside Sarocha Chankimha, Adhwa Fahad, Aseel Omran, Ramata-Toulaye Sy, and Salma Abu Deif, the “JugJugg Jeeyo” star was in attendance.

Kiara, who received accolades for her performance in the Kartik Aaryan-starring 2023 movie “Satyaprem Ki Katha,” will next be seen in Ram Charan’s Telugu political action thriller “Game Changer.”

In addition to Anjali, S. J. Suryah, Jayaram, Sunil, Srikanth, Samuthirakani, and Nassar, the film is directed by S. Shankar. There will be three roles that Ram Charan plays.

‘War 2’, featuring Hrithik Roshan and Jr. NTR, follows Kiara. The movie is a follow-up to the Hrithik and Tiger-starring 2019 hit movie “War.”
